Lawrence C. Marsh is a scholar working on Statistics and Probability, Economics and Econometrics and General Economics, Econometrics and Finance. According to data from OpenAlex, Lawrence C. Marsh has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 508 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Statistics and Probability, 8 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 5 papers in General Economics, Econometrics and Finance. Recurrent topics in Lawrence C. Marsh’s work include Monetary Policy and Economic Impact (3 papers), Statistical Methods and Inference (3 papers) and Advanced Statistical Methods and Models (2 papers). Lawrence C. Marsh is often cited by papers focused on Monetary Policy and Economic Impact (3 papers), Statistical Methods and Inference (3 papers) and Advanced Statistical Methods and Models (2 papers). Lawrence C. Marsh collaborates with scholars based in United States and Philippines. Lawrence C. Marsh's co-authors include Praveen K. Kopalle, Carl F. Mela, Richard Newfarmer, Kenneth D. Lawrence, Arnold Zellner, Elizabeth Brondolo, Elizabeth L. Conway, David J. Carrier, Joan Aldous and S. R. Singh and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Econometrics, Statistics in Medicine and Journal of Marriage and Family.
